The personality traits that suggest you have higher intelligence.

New research indicates that specific personality traits are significantly associated with higher levels of intelligence, particularly in the domain of crystallized intelligence. A study conducted with university students in the United Kingdom has identified openness to experience and emotional stability as key indicators, suggesting that individuals exhibiting these characteristics tend to possess a broader and deeper base of general knowledge. This finding offers valuable insights into the complex interplay between personality and cognitive abilities, moving beyond traditional measures of intelligence to explore the behavioral and attitudinal correlates of intellectual prowess.

The research, published in the esteemed journal Personality and Individual Differences, involved 201 university students who underwent a series of assessments. These assessments included standardized tests designed to measure personality dimensions and a comprehensive battery of general knowledge questions. The participants’ responses were then meticulously analyzed to discern any correlations between their personality profiles and their performance on the knowledge-based tasks. The findings revealed a consistent pattern: individuals who scored higher on measures of openness to experience and emotional stability also tended to achieve more accurate answers on the general knowledge questions.

Understanding Crystallized Intelligence

At the core of this research lies the concept of crystallized intelligence, one of the two primary classifications of intelligence as defined by psychologists. Crystallized intelligence refers to the accumulation of knowledge, skills, and information acquired throughout an individual’s lifetime. It is essentially the sum of what we have learned from our environment and experiences, encompassing vocabulary, factual recall, and the application of learned procedures. Unlike fluid intelligence, which pertains to the ability to reason abstractly and solve novel problems, crystallized intelligence tends to increase with age. This is because as individuals mature, they naturally encounter and process a greater volume of information, thereby expanding their knowledge base. The study’s focus on general knowledge directly taps into this dimension of intelligence, highlighting how personality can influence the acquisition and retention of such knowledge.

Openness to Experience: A Gateway to Knowledge

The trait of openness to experience emerged as a particularly strong predictor of general knowledge. Individuals high in openness are characterized by their intellectual curiosity, their appreciation for art and beauty, their willingness to explore new ideas, and their preference for variety and complexity. They are more likely to engage with novel situations, seek out information that challenges their existing perspectives, and delve into subjects that are intricate or unconventional. This inherent drive to explore and understand the world around them naturally leads to a broader and deeper engagement with learning.

The research suggests that this intrinsic motivation fuels a continuous process of knowledge acquisition. When presented with new information, those high in openness are not only more receptive but also more proactive in seeking it out. This can manifest in various ways, such as avid reading, engaging in diverse conversations, pursuing further education, or actively seeking out experiences that broaden their understanding. The study’s findings align with established psychological theories positing that curiosity and a drive for intellectual stimulation are fundamental to learning and the development of a robust knowledge base. For instance, research in educational psychology has consistently shown that students who exhibit higher levels of curiosity tend to demonstrate greater academic achievement and a more enduring retention of learned material.

Emotional Stability: A Foundation for Learning

Equally significant was the finding that emotional stability is linked to higher levels of crystallized intelligence. Emotional stability, often considered the opposite of neuroticism, describes individuals who are generally calm, resilient, and able to manage their emotions effectively. They are less prone to experiencing negative emotions like anxiety, anger, or sadness, and are better equipped to cope with stress and minor frustrations without becoming overwhelmed.

The connection between emotional stability and general knowledge can be understood through several lenses. Firstly, individuals who are emotionally stable are often better able to regulate their impulses and maintain focus. This self-control is crucial for sustained learning and concentration, allowing them to dedicate more cognitive resources to absorbing and processing information. When faced with challenging material or difficult learning environments, their emotional resilience enables them to persist rather than disengage.

Secondly, emotional stability is associated with a more positive and constructive approach to problem-solving and learning. When individuals are not unduly burdened by emotional distress, they are more likely to approach new tasks with a sense of confidence and an open mind. This can lead to a more efficient and effective learning process, where they are less likely to be derailed by self-doubt or negative self-talk. The study’s authors infer that this ability to manage emotional responses contributes to a more consistent and productive engagement with learning opportunities.

The Role of Introversion

Interestingly, the study also identified introversion as another personality trait associated with greater general knowledge. Introverts are typically characterized by a preference for quieter, more solitary activities and a rich inner world. They often find social interactions draining and tend to recharge their energy in more peaceful environments.

The link between introversion and general knowledge is likely rooted in the tendency for introverts to possess a more developed mental life. Their inclination towards introspection and solitary contemplation can provide ample opportunities for internal reflection and information processing. This can translate into a deeper engagement with ideas and concepts, fostering a greater accumulation of knowledge. While extroverts might gain knowledge through active social engagement and broad external exploration, introverts may cultivate a more profound understanding through focused internal exploration and deep processing of information encountered. This internal richness can motivate them to seek out and absorb information about the world, contributing to their general knowledge base.

Broader Implications and Future Research

The implications of this research extend beyond a mere academic curiosity about personality and intelligence. Understanding the links between personality and cognitive abilities can inform educational strategies, career guidance, and even approaches to personal development. For instance, recognizing that openness to experience fosters learning could encourage educators to design curricula that stimulate curiosity and exploration. Similarly, acknowledging the role of emotional stability in learning might lead to greater emphasis on mental well-being support within educational institutions.

The study also opens avenues for further research. While this particular study focused on university students, future investigations could explore these correlations in different age groups and cultural contexts. Longitudinal studies could also track how personality traits develop over time and how they influence the trajectory of intellectual growth. Furthermore, exploring the neurological underpinnings of these associations could provide a deeper biological understanding of how personality influences cognitive processes.

It is important to reiterate that correlation does not imply causation. The study demonstrates that certain personality traits are associated with higher general knowledge, but it does not definitively prove that these traits cause higher intelligence. It is plausible that other underlying factors, such as early life experiences or genetic predispositions, influence both personality and cognitive development. However, the consistent findings across multiple personality dimensions suggest a robust relationship that warrants further attention.
